How much of a threat is the coronavirus?

The first two people in Britain to be diagnosed with the new coronavirus are being treated in a hospital in Newcastle, northeast England, Britain's health ministry has said today.

As yet – there are no suspected or confirmed cases here.  The HSE say the country is adequately prepared – but lots of medical professionals are contacting me with their concerns.  Ciara was joined by Dr Iilona Duffy
